My ZR2 has 1700 miles on it and the oil level hasn't changed, if it is using some during breakin, I can't see it on the stick, I also didn't use any oil in my old LM2. I believe the largest factor in oil usage (but not the ONLY possible factor) is proper breakin and heating and fully cooling the engine to greater temps over time to slowly relieve the stresses in the metals from the manufacturing process. The 6.2 is a higher horsepower option with less torque, much worse mileage, and a reasonable chance of lifter failure (still) at some point in it's life. The 3.0 LZ0 is the lower horsepower BUT higher torque choice that doesn't have DFM or lifter failures due to being collapsable, and the MPG's while lower than my LM2 and with DEF usage a little higher, I completely expected these things going from an RST/LM2 to the ZR2/LZ0. I, for one, am not disappointed.

Transmission on this truck, for servicing... is there a drain plug and a fill tube?? Thanks, great video btw...
@robertng1359 ай бұрын
Transmission servicing for this 10 speed auto is a nightmare. No dipstick. No drain plug. Just a plug on the side to add/fill. Definitely a transmission shop or dare I say dealer job. The transmission has to be at a certain temperature for proper level to be checked. And you have got to see where GM put the exhaust crossover pipe 🤷♂️.

@kwmiked9 ай бұрын
@donmckenzie5027 with diesel vehicles it all depends on you! How often u let tank of fuel sit at or below 1/2tank so it can condensate during warm days cold nights, that will eventually produce some water in bottom of tank over time, and also how many different fuel stations u use. Try to stick with known good stations that constantly get fuel deliveries and u see other diesels buying fuel there all the time. I'd change every other oil change, no matter what.
